Transaction 6f6fafbbbe1b1631b735888b3001ec293af5df08c1860ea171fb50ef60bf1a01
1 Input
1 Output
-
6f6fafbbbe1b1631b735888b3001ec293af5df08c1860ea171fb50ef60bf1a01:0
- value
- 37659
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da0411a91e9e3eba91d6d9cff8703cc823edae40 OP_EQUAL
- address
- 3MZn75eZ3jvqKDUY7exzZEMaqmsH6Thvw5